Church History

YEAR DATE EVENT
1981 9.6 Began first service at St. Andrew UMC with 14 adults and 4 children
1982 5.2 Church began worshiping at its current location
1982 6.1 Church officially chartered by Bishop Earnest J. Dixon
1985 9.8 Celebrated the 4th anniversary of the church and appointed Chunggun Cho as Senior Deacon
1987 9.6 Celebrated the 6th anniversary of the church and appointed Sukim Yun as Senior Deacon
1988 8.28 Rev Cheongsu Kim resigns appointment as church pastor
1988 9.18 Rev Cheonggun Kim appointed as the church's second pastor
1991 1.20 Construction of the Education Building began
1991 6.22 Construction of the Education Building completed
1991 9.8 Celebrated the 10th anniversary of the church and dedicated the new Education Building
1992 9.13 Created a book titled "Bond of Love"
1994 9.18 celebrated the church's 13th anniversary and appointed Chunggun Cho as Elder, and Uisun Park, Sungki Chung, Jinson Han as Senior Deacons
1995 10.31 Russian church music group performed for the San Antonio Korean Church Community at the church
1996 2.8-13 Rev Cheonggun Kim conducts a mission trip to China
1997 1.13 Rev Cheonggun Kim appointed as the Mission Director for the South Central Korean UMC Jurisdiction
1999 6.9-15 Sent husband and wife mission team (Deacon Suki An) on a short-term mission trip to Yucatan, Mexico
1999 9.11 Invited the Houston Gabriel Choir to celebrate the church's 18th anniversary
2000 6.12-21 Sent a father and son mission team (Jorge De La Vega) to Yucatan, Mexico
2000 12.10 Sponsored the 2nd United Jesus Choir presentation
2001 5.5-6 Elder Chungun Kim (author of 'Why Me?') presented his testimony
2001 8.12 Produced a CD in honor of the church's 20th anniversary
2001 8.22-24 Youth revival led by Evangelist Chae Kim
2001 11.25 Rev Cheonggun Kim resigned as the Mission Director from the South Central Korean UMC Jurisdiction
2002 1.5 22 members participated in Habitat for Humanity
2002 4.1-8 Rev Cheonggun Kim conducts a mission trip to Mongolia
2004 6.27 Rev Cheonggun Kim retires; Rev. Dokyun Cha appointed as the church's 3rd pastor
2005 5.22 Rev. Dokyun Cha resigns appointment as pastor
2005 6.5-8.28 Rev. Everret Schrum is appointed as interim pastor
2005 9.1 Rev. Daesub Han appointed as the church's 4th pastor
2006 6.18 Began English worship service
2006 7.1 Church's website developed
2006 9.1-9.3 Rev Kiseo Park led revival service
2007 4.8 Sponsored the San Antonio Korean Church Community Easter Sunrise Service
2007 7.21 Began Saturday morning prayer service
2007 8.31-9.2 Rev Bon Woong Koo led revival service
